How to set up a previous version of the game
For some achievements, it is impossible to obtain them in the current version of the game. For this reason I have added a section that contains an explanation as to how you can set up a version of the game which does award these specific achievements.

Step 1: Find Age of Empires II: HD Edition in your steam library. Right-Click and select Properties. The following screen should pop up.

Step 2: Click on Betas.

Step 3: On the dropdown menu (which should say 'NONE - Opt out of all beta programs', select 'patch43 - patch 4.3'. This should make steam download a previous version of the game.





Revert: To revert to the current version of the game, simply follow the previous steps again, except this time, on the dropdown menu, select 'NONE - Opt out of all beta programs'.
Achievements obtainable in a previous version
There are a couple of achievements that are currently unavailable in the current version of the game. For an explanation on how to set your game to a previous version, please refer to that particular section of the guide.
Currently, the achievements that can only be obtained in a previous version are:


- You were the Most Valuable Player!
- Rising Star
- Incredible Team Leader!
- Humanity Victorious
- Two Challenging
- Triumphant Three
- Four Scored
- Five Golden Victories
- Superior Six
- Seven Sealed Fates

Three of these achievements are only available in multiplayer, and thus you need a partner (Don't worry, these are in fact the ONLY three achievements that actually need to be completed through multiplayer). The requirements for these three are that you are the mvp in a game once, 20 times and 100 times respectively.

EDIT: Apparently it is no longer necessary to revert the game to a previous version for the achievements regarding MVP.

I have created a scenario for use in patch 4.3 specifically for these achievements.
You can find this scenario with this
link

To earn these three achievements, from the main game lobby, click on multiplayer.
Click on create.
For data set, it doesn't matter what it says.
Set the lobby to Friends.
Uncheck Ranked.
Click Create.

You should now be in the lobby.

You will now set the game mode to 'Scenario ...' and select the scenario created for the achievement.








Next, add 1 AI and invite your partner via the Invite button in the bottom middle.
Your lobby should look like this:
















If you are the person trying to get the mvp achievements, you should be player 1, your partner should be player 3. If you partner is trying to get the achievement, these should be reversed. Also, make sure you and your partner are in team 1, and the AI is in team 2.

Next, both of you click the 'I'm Ready!' button and start the game.
Let the scenario play out. When it's done, click the menu, select Quit Game. Click on OK and return to the main game lobby.

To get 100 mvp's you need to repeat this process 100 times.

The seven other achievements can be obtained as follows:

With the game in patch 4.3.
In the game main lobby click on map editor and select 'create scenario'.
Whether you pick 'The conquerors' or 'The forgotten' as Data Set does not matter.
Select Create.

Click on the 'Players' menu and in the bottom left corner, under "number of players", put in 8 players.

Now go to the 'Units' menu and select 'Arbalest' in the list. Put them in a rectangular shape, like this.



















Next, in the bottom corner select Player 2. In the list, select Villager and put it in the rectangle of arbalests. Do this for player 2 through 8. Your rectangle should now look like this:

Next go to the 'Options' menu. Now in the bottom left corner, you will select player 2 through 8 and put their difficulty from 'easiest' to 'moderate' or higher.






You will also put the starting age for Player 1 to 'Post - Imperial Age', to make this scenario end a bit faster.

Next up is to click on Menu in the top right corner and select Test.

If you have done everything correctly, you should have acquired the 'Seven Sealed Fates' achievement.

!!!!!Before going to the next part, I suggest you SAVE this scenario for later!!!!!

For the other six achievements you simply remove a player and his villager accordingly, until you have all 7 achievements, 'Humanity Victorious' through to 'Seven Sealed Fates'.

Before continuing in this guide I suggest you put the game back to it's original version (see section 'How to set up a previous version of the game').
"Multiplayer" Achievements
There are 6 Achievements that you would think you would need to complete with a partner, or online.
These achievements are:
- First Victory
- Fifty Victories
- Five Hundred Victories
- Loyal Ally
- Marking the First Hundred
- Day of a Thousand Stories

This is not true, however. It is possible to acquire these achievements solo. In the same way that you acquired the achievement 'Seven Sealed Fates' (I refer you to the section 'Achievements obtainable in a previous version'), you will use the scenario you just created.
If you have not yet created this scenario, I suggest you go back to the
afore mentioned section to set it up.

In the main game lobby, go to Multiplayer. Select Create. For Data Set, select the expansions if you have them. Set the game to private. Uncheck Ranked. Click Create.

On the Right hand side, you will see different options.
Where it says 'Game', in the dropdown menu select 'Scenario...'.
Here you will select the scenario that we created earlier.









On the Left hand side put in 7 more players and give them either random civilizations, or specific civs you still need an achievement for (e.g. Conqueror of the Britons).

Next, check the box "I'm ready" and click on Start Game.

Now just let the scenario play out.

Once it has finished, click on the menu (the scroll-like button in the top right corner) and click on Quit game. Next click on OK.

If you have done this right, you will have gotten the achievement 'First Victory'.

Now all that is left, is to repeat this 1000 times to get all 6 of the afore mentioned achievements.

NOTE:
'Day of a Thousand Stories' is by far the achievement that takes the longest to get. It is normal to get burnt out by trying to get this achievement as the setup for it is very tedious. It takes me around 20 seconds a scenario from setup to end of the game and going back to lobby. Seeing as you have to do this 1000 times, it can easily take you over 5-6 hours of pure grinding to get this achievement.
Game Style Achievements
The game style achievements are achievements which are earned by playing 'x' amount of games in a specific style, e.g. Deathmatch.

The different game style achievements are:
Turbo:
- The Quickening
- Gathering Speed
- Lightning General
-> 250 games of turbo

Deathmatch:
- First Deathmatch
- Deathmatch Master
- Deathmatch Legend
-> 300 games of deathmatch

King of the Hill:
- King of the Hill
- Ten Hills
- One Hundred Hills
-> 100 games of king of the hill

Wonder Race:
- Peaceful Builder
- Fifth Wonder Race
- Wonder Race Mastery
-> 50 games of wonder race

Wonder Defense:
- First Wonder Defense
- Builder and Destroyer
- Wonder Defender
-> 50 games of defend the wonder

Random Map
- First Random Map
- One Hundred Random Maps
- Anytime, Anywhere

The way you are going to earn these achievements is not necessarily by playing entire games of these matches. The thing is, with these achievements, the game doesn't really register if you play the game or not. It will only check if you started the game. So we are going to abuse this and when we start one of these games, we will simply click the menu in the top right corner. Click Quit game. And then select Play Again. We will repeat this process until we have earned the final achievement for every game style.
Conqueror and Hero
In AOE II: HD Editions, there are a lot of different civilizations you can play as. As of making this guide there are 31, to be exact.
All of these civs have achievements where you have to beat that civ a number of times, or you have to win as that specific civ a number of times.

Getting these achievements in a normal way, by playing thousands and thousands of games would take years.
That is why we will use the scenario we have created in the second part of section 'Achievements obtainable in a previous version'

From the main game lobby click on Single player and select Standard Game.
For Game Mode, you will select 'Scenario ...' and load the scenario you want to use.








Set up your lobby like this:
















For your civ, put in the one you need achievements for, and for the enemies' civs, do the same.
Now just press Start Game, and let the scenario play out.
When the scenario is over, click on the menu and select Quit Current Game.
Press Yes and in the post-game lobby press play again.
Do this until you get all the achievements you need.

Achievements you will get from this:
- Champion of the (Civ name)
- Defender of the (Civ name)
- Hero of the (Civ name)
- Foe of the (Civ name)
- Enemy of the (Civ name)
- Conqueror of the (Civ name)
- Master of all Civilizations
- A Taste of History
- Twenty Scenarios
- Fifty Scenarios Completed

Using this setup you can also get the achievements
- Random Civilization Victory
- Random Civilization Twenty Victories
- Random Civilization One Hundred Victories
- Mysterious Foes
- Any Opponent
- Random Master

However, after the scenario has played out, you can not use the Play Again button from the post-game lobby. Instead you have to set up your scenario again in the Standard Game lobby, much like the way you have to set up the multiplayer games for the multiplayer achievements. (See section "Multiplayer" Achievements.)

Wondrous Achievements

This section will contain how to get the achievements for building wonders.
Unlike the achievements for building castles, you cannot just make a scenario with 50 wonders and get the achievement when you test it, or run it in a single or multiplayer game. For this achievement you actually need to play until the end, where you win by constructing a wonder (Wonder rush game mode), or if the time runs out after building a wonder.

Achievements:
- Creation of your first Wonder of the World
- Five Wonders
- Will Wonders never Cease

The way you can speed this up, instead of building 1 wonder every time and only getting the count up by 1 every game, is by playing a game against 7 enemies (put the difficulty on easy). Other settings should be:
Map size: as big as possible
Resources: High
Starting age: Post - Imperial Age
Your civilization: Incas (for their reduced stone cost)

When you enter this game build 2 houses and create 15 villagers in your Town Center.
After that, put 1 villager on stone and divide the rest on wood and gold.
As Incas, you will need 1000 Wood, 1000 Gold, and 850 Stone to build a wonder.
Once you have collected all those resources, start building the wonder, as well as make 1 villager wall in your base with pallisade walls. This is to prevent the unlikely case where an enemy comes to attack you. (On easiest, this shouldn't happen, but it does happen on games with a higher difficulty.)

Now all you have to do is wait until the timer runs out. You can do anything you want during this time, but I suggest trying to build a small military for the unlikely case that your base does get attacked.

Now since you put the game to 7 enemies, every time you win a game by building a wonder, the achievement will progress 7 steps to completion!

Since it does take a while for the timer to run out, it can take about an hour, to 2 hours for you to complete this achievement.

In previous patches, wonders would have a smaller countdown timer when finished, so you could put the game in a previous patch to do this achievement a bit faster.
For steps on how to put the game in a previous patch, refer to the section 'How to set up a previous version of the game'.

EDIT: For acquiring these achievements even faster, you can save your game just before the countdown ends. After that, finish the game, reload the save and repeat.
Campaign Achievements
This section will help you get the achievements awarded to you for completing a (part of a) campaign.


There are two ways you can get these achievements. One way that takes a very long time, especially for players who are not experienced in the game. And another way, which might seem bad in some of your eyes, however, it saves several hours in achieving 100% in the game.

The first way is simply: Play through all of the campaigns and get the achievements accordingly.

The second (easy) way is: Start up a campaign scenario. Press Enter on your keyboard. Type in the cheat code 'i r winner'. This triggers an instant win for this scenario. Do this for every campaign scenario in the game.
You will notice that you have not gotten any achievements for completing the scenarios. This is because when you use a cheat code, the game disables you getting any achievements for that game.
However, you can easily circumvent this for the campaign achievements by simply replaying the very first chapter in the William Wallace campaign/Learn to play.

After you complete that campaign, you will notice you get all of the other campaign achievements all at the same time.

EDIT: It seems for some people that beating all of the campaigns in the current version no longer grants them the achievements like "Master of the forgotten world" and other achievements like that one. My recommendation is to try putting the game in a previous version, like 5.8, in the way that is mentioned earlier in this guide, and beating the campaigns again there (perhaps you'll only need to beat the final stage). If you do not feel like playing through the entirety of the stages again, you can use the in-game cheat 'i r winner', and after having won the campaigns, play an extra short match to trigger the achievements. I can not yet confirm whether or not this works, since I don't have an extra account to get the achievements on. Any help on this is appreciated.

EDIT: thanks to FxMxRx: « I got the "Conquerors Campaign Completed" achievement on open beta patch 5.8, looks the problem was the 4.3 version. »
Tips & Tricks
Tip 1. If you are dedicated and absolutely want to achieve 100% in this game. I suggest combining the acquiring of some of the achievements, to minimize the time lost for getting them all.

Tip 2. When going for the achievements listed in section 'Game Style Achievements':
In the loading screen of your game, it is possible to stand in the corner and click on the menu button before your game is loaded. With a bit of practise, you can even click on 'Quit current game', 'yes', and 'Play again' before the game is even fully loaded up. This can save you a significant amount of time when going for these specific achievements.

Tip 3. Once you have completed all of the 'Conqueror of ...' achievements, instead of keeping the same scenario with 7 enemy villagers, create a new scenario with only 1 enemy villager. This will speed up the rate at which you can get the 'Hero of ...' Achievements.

Tip 4. Some achievements will be completed whatever you do, due to the use of scenarios, or hosting online games. These achievements are:
- A Taste of History
- Twenty Scenarios
- Fifty Scenarios Played
- Hosted First Game
